Responsibilities
* Oversee the FICO work stream, ensuring seamless integration of business processes into SAP while maintaining compliance with industry regulations.
* Focus on general ledger accounting, AP, AR, asset tracking, AFE (Authorization for Expenditure) integration, and UOP (Unit of Production) depletion.
* Post-implementation, serve as the functional Subject Matter Expert (SME) providing ongoing support, training, and system enhancements for FICO and asset functions. Serve as the primary liaison between Operations, Accounting, IT, and SAP implementation teams.
* Lead the configuration and implementation of SAP S/4HANA FICO core functionality, ensuring alignment with financial reporting and operational asset tracking. Review and ensure SAP configurations align with industry best practices and regulatory requirements, maintaining a Clean Core Methodology.
* Define and document business requirements including general ledger, accounts payable/receivable, asset accounting, cost centers, and AFE integration.
* Collaborate with technical teams to design, test, and validate system integrations.
* Conduct user acceptance testing (UAT) and resolve implementation issues.
* Support data migration, validation, and reconciliation efforts for asset data.
* Develop and deliver SAP training programs tailored to Operations and Accounting teams.
* Conduct hands-on training sessions to ensure a smooth transition from legacy systems to SAP.
* Provide guidance on best practices for general ledger, AFE workflows, asset accounting, and cost center reporting.
* Assist with change management efforts to enhance user adoption and minimize disruptions.
* Act as the primary support contact during the go-live and stabilization phases.
* Serve as the Finance and Controlling SME for SAP post-implementation.
* Provide ongoing system support, troubleshooting, and process optimizations.
* Identify areas for process improvement within S/4HANA RISE to drive efficiency, scalability, and automation. Support business stakeholders in optimizing workflows and system operations.
* Collaborate with IT and business teams to enhance system functionalities, reporting, and automation.
* Assist with SAP upgrades, patches, and new feature rollouts.
* Maintain process documentation, user guides, and troubleshooting resources.
* Ensure SAP meets internal compliance standards.
* Support internal and external audits, compliance reviews, and cost allocation processes related to finance and controlling.
* Maintain internal controls and SOX compliance related to SAP processes.
